Discover Impactful Work:

Team members are responsible for ensuring high-quality production in our Filling Department. This includes filling capping labeling and assembling both sub-assemblies and finished goods. You will be vital in maintaining our world-class standards and helping us compete on a global scale. Many tasks will be performed in a clean manufacturing environment adhering strictly to safety protocols with personal protective equipment (PPE).

A Day in the Life:

Complete manufacturing tasks with precision and consistency
Fill cap and label vials bottles and tubes following established procedures for flawless products
Communicate and collaborate effectively to ensure daily production goals are met
Work in standard and clean room environments adhering to PPE requirements
Safely operate both manual and automated filling equipment
Complete training requirements on time and align with all ISO and regulatory standards
Interact with internal personnel to ensure smooth operations and customer happiness
Recognize and address deviations from accepted practices
Attention to detail and accuracy is essential to prevent non-conforming products
Maintain strong attendance and punctuality
Participate in one-on-one training until proficient
Perform preventative maintenance on equipment as needed
